+// Feature Policy is a mechanism for controlling the availability of web |
+// platform features in a frame, including all embedded frames. It can be used |
+// to remove features, automatically refuse API permission requests, or modify |
+// the behaviour of features. (The specific changes which are made depend on the |
+// feature; see the specification for details). |
+// |
+// Policies can be defined in the HTTP header stream, with the |Feature-Policy| |
+// HTTP header, or can be set by |enable| and |disable| attributes on the iframe |
+// element which embeds the document. |
+// |
+// See https://wicg.github.io/FeaturePolicy/ |
+// |
+// Key concepts: |
+// |
+// Features |
+// -------- |
+// Features which can be controlled by policy are defined as instances of the |
+// FeaturePoliicy::Feature struct. The features are referenced by pointer, so |
+// only a single instance of each feature should be defined. The features which |
+// are declared in the feature policy specification are all defined in |
+// |FeaturePolicy.cpp|. |
+// |
+// Whitelists |
+// ---------- |
+// Policies are defined as a mapping of feaure names to whitelists. Whitelists |
+// are collections of origins, although two special terms can be used when |
+// declaring them: |
+// "self" refers to the orgin of the frame which is declaring the policy. |
+// "*" refers to all origins; any origin will match a whitelist which contains |
+// it. |
+// |
+// Defaults |
+// -------- |
+// Each defined feature has a default policy, which determines whether the |
+// feature is available when no policy has been declared, ans determines how the |
+// feature is inherited across origin boundaries. |
+// |
+// If the default policy is in effect for a frame, then it controls how the |
+// feature is inherited by any cross-origin iframes embedded by the frame. (See |
+// the comments below in FeaturePolicy::DefaultPolicy for specifics) |
+// |
+// Policy Inheritance |
+// ------------------ |
+// Policies in effect for a frame are inherited by any child frames it embeds. |
+// Unless another policy is declared in the child, all same-origin children will |
+// receive the same set of enables features as the parent frame. Whether or not |
+// features are inherited by cross-origin iframes without an explicit policy is |
+// determined by the feature's default policy. (Again, see the comments in |
+// FeaturePolicy::DefaultPolicy for details) |

+ // The FeaturePolicy::FeatureDefault enum defines the default enable state for |
+ // a feature when neither it nor any parent frame have declared an explicit |
+ // policy. The three possibilities map directly to Feature Policy Whitelist |
+ // semantics. |
+ enum class FeatureDefault { |
+ // Equivalent to []. If this default policy is in effect for a frame, then |
+ // the feature will not be enabled for that frame or any of its children. |
+ DisableForAll, |
+ |
+ // Equivalent to ["self"]. If this default policy is in effect for a frame, |
+ // then the feature will be enabled for that frame, and any same-origin |
+ // child frames, but not for any cross-origin child frames. |
+ EnableForSelf, |
+ |
+ // Equivalent to ["*"]. If in effect for a frame, then the feature is |
+ // enabled for that frame and all of its children. |
+ EnableForAll |
+ }; |
